Dry cleaning is easy if you are familiar with the process. Dry cleaners may use several solvents to clean fabrics. Some are more effective then others. Early solvents included kerosene, gasoline and turpentine. The dangers associated with today's solvents are lower. They can be petroleum-based fluids or synthetic nonflammable solutions. These include perchloroethylene (perc) and decamethylcyclopentasiloxane (dmcp).

What are the most common hourly rates for house cleaners?

House cleaning services are typically priced per job. Prices will vary depending on how many rooms are cleaned, the type of furniture and whether children or pets are present.

An average rate for a deep-cleaning would be $30 per hour. A basic vacuuming service could cost around $15 per hour.
